Hi have been using this old printer for years scanning household documents as searchable PDFs.using HP Solution center software. I.R.I.S OCR software was also included with the printer.

 

Of course, the whole flash end of life thing happened. I have tried various other scanning programs for win 10 including HPScanExt.msi but none of them have the 'scan as searchable PDF' option available.

 

Has anyone resolved or have an idea how to fix this issue? Changing the date on my PC so HP Solution Center works is not an acceptable fix for me I'm afraid.

Adobe has permanently disabled the Flash Player as of 12-Jan-2021, and as the HP Solution Center software is based on Flash, it may not work as expected. 

 

Here are two other compatible scanning apps, which can be used to scan your photo or document: (I see you have already tried the first one)

 

1. HP Scan Extended: You can Download-Save-Install > HP Scan Extended  

○ If the link above does not work, copy and paste the ftp address below into your browser: https://ftp.hp.com/pub/scanners/HPScanExt/HPScanExt.msi

Or--

2. HP Scan and Capture: You can download and Install HP Scan and Capture app from Microsoft store. Here is the link: https://www.microsoft.com/en-us/store

For more information on how to use this app, refer: https://support.hp.com/in-en/document/c04675206

 

NOTE: You must have the HP printer driver software installed on the computer to use these apps. If you did not uninstall HP Printer driver software, then you should have it already.

 

OPTIONAL: Add HP Scan Extended shortcut to Taskbar / Send to Desktop / Pin to Start

• Open File Explorer > Navigate to C:\Program Files (x86)\HP\HP Scan Extended\bin

• Right-Click exe > Select Pin to Taskbar / Send to Desktop / Pin to Start

 

HP Scan Extended features include (and are not limited to): Single, Multiple scans, Image and PDF scans, Email as PDF / JPEG, Source selection, Page Size choices include Auto-Detect (extracts image / document boundary).  May include OCR (Save as Editable Text).
